| IQMS Software | Epicor ERP 10 | IQMS ERP | Manufacturing ERP | ERP Services and Operations | n/a | 2022 | 2022 |
In 2022, Techniplas implemented IQMS ERP, migrating from Epicor ERP 10 to consolidate production and inventory transactions at the Techniplas US LLC Jonesville, MI molding operation. The IQMS ERP deployment is positioned as the companys Manufacturing ERP platform supporting shop floor staff and Process Technicians who complete IQ transactions and inventory entries as part of standard operating procedures.
The implementation emphasized shop floor control and quality data capture capabilities within IQMS ERP, configured to record work order transactions, start up part measurements, and inventory movements referenced in job documentation. Techniplas also used the system to capture SPC and inspection data required by Process Technicians, aligning production routing, control plans, and inspection recordkeeping with the Manufacturing ERP functional workflows.
Operational coverage extends across molding operations, secondary operations, materials handling, and production support roles at the Jonesville site, with direct use by Production, Quality, and Warehouse personnel. The system supports routine activities described in operator job duties, including cycle monitoring, part measurement logging, and entry of inventory transactions into IQMS ERP, establishing a single transaction record for production and inventory movements.
Governance and process changes accompanied the rollout, with operator training in materials handling, statistical process control, and basic processing skills required for users entering transactions into IQMS ERP. Training and shop floor procedures were used to standardize how Process Technicians perform set up, troubleshooting, and quality logging, embedding IQMS ERP as the operational record for production, quality, and inventory functions.
